RA8860.rar_C/C++_
2.虚拟产品一经售出概不退款(资源遇到问题,请及时私信上传者)
RA8860是一款专为驱动笔段型液晶显示器(LCD)设计的控制器,常用于电子设备中的简单显示界面。在C/C++编程环境中,开发者可以利用特定的库函数或驱动程序来操作这款芯片,实现丰富的显示功能。下面将详细阐述RA8860的相关知识点及其在C/C++中的应用。 RA8860的核心功能是控制LCD的显示,这包括对各个笔段的开关、亮度调节以及扫描频率的设定。它支持多段显示,使得在有限的像素空间内可以显示数字、字母、符号等复杂图形。在C/C++编程中,开发者通常需要了解RA8860的数据手册,理解其内部寄存器结构和通信协议,以便正确地发送指令和数据。 与RA8860通信通常采用串行接口,如SPI(Serial Peripheral Interface)或I2C(Inter-Integrated Circuit)。这些接口允许微控制器(如Arduino、STM32等)通过简单的引脚配置与RA8860进行数据交换。在C/C++代码中,需要编写相应的驱动程序,实现对这些接口的读写操作。 再者,为了简化开发过程,开发者可以使用预先编写的库函数,这些库通常封装了与RA8860交互的底层细节,提供了易于使用的API。例如,库中可能包含初始化函数、设置笔段、清屏等功能。在C/C++项目中,引入这样的库可以极大地提高开发效率,同时降低错误发生的可能性。 此外,RA8860可能还支持动态显示优化功能,比如自动扫描、消影处理等,这些特性有助于提高显示质量。在C/C++程序中,开发者需要根据具体需求调用对应的库函数来启用或配置这些功能。 对于"EZ0705A6WVW2B-B0"这个文件,它可能是RA8860的示例代码、驱动程序或者用户手册。在实际开发中,这样的资源可以帮助开发者快速理解和使用RA8860,例如提供初始化配置的示例,或者解决特定问题的解决方案。 总结来说,使用RA8860进行C/C++编程需要掌握以下几点:1) 理解RA8860的硬件特性,包括其控制笔段LCD的能力;2) 掌握与RA8860通信的串行接口协议,如SPI或I2C;3) 使用或编写C/C++库函数,实现对RA8860的控制;4) 利用提供的示例代码或文档,优化显示效果并解决实际问题。通过这些知识,开发者能够有效地利用RA8860驱动LCD,为各种嵌入式系统创建直观的用户界面。
- 1
- 粉丝: 42
- 资源: 4万+
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助